Finnair to launch direct Cargo route to Hong Kong

Search ASIA Travel Tips .com 11 November 2004

Finnair Cargo and Cargolux Airlines International are to begin operating a new cargo route between Luxembourg, Helsinki and Hong Kong starting November 25. The route will be operated once a week with a Cargolux Boeing 747-400F aircraft.

Finnair has approximately half the aircraft's cargo capacity on a so called blocked space agreement.

The new flight departs from Helsinki after midnight on Friday. The flight returns to Helsinki on Saturday morning.

Next summer, Finnair will also be flying direct scheduled services on its Boeing MD-11 aircraft from Helsinki to Hong Kong without a stop in Bangkok. Flights from Helsinki to Hong Kong are operated on Tuesdays, Fridays and Sundays between May 5 and September 2, 2005. The return flights are on Wednesdays, Saturdays and Mondays. At the same time, Singapore will have a daily service during the summer months.
